Outreach Performances (PBQ)

Invite the Portneuf Brass Quintet from ISU to your school for an interactive session including a brief educational and entertaining performance. We also love to provide coachings for your student ensembles. We tailor our performances/clinics to work with your time schedule and ensemble needs. This is a great opportunity to get your students excited about playing in a small chamber setting and to prepare your existing student chamber ensembles for state ensemble competitions. Members: Eddie Ludema, trumpet; Shawn McLain, trumpet; Michael Helman, horn; Sarah Houghton, trombone; William Smith, tuba.

Group Lessons/Clinics

Trumpet group lessons/clinics are offered during the school day. We’ll focus on what you’d like, including (but not limited to) any of the following: band music prep, developing a full and natural sound, intonation, articulation, section balance, practice tips, fundamental work, warm-ups, equipment, etc. As Arnold Jacobs, the legendary former tubist of the Chicago Symphony and revolutionary pedagogue: It’s all about Song and Wind.

Trumpet/Brass Sectionals

We’ll work on playing as a cohesive section by having trumpet/trombone/horn/tuba sectionals (in any combination that you see fit) on your current repertoire. We’ll focus on topics/rep of your choice!
